This Android phone will put military-grade security in your pocket — for $14,000

Https%3a%2f%2fblueprint-api-production.s3.amazonaws.com%2fuploads%2fcard%2fimage%2f102142%2f616112eee84b4dbfbc34463c2da62ce7

The Samsung Galaxy S7 Edge costs less than $800. The new Solarin Android smartphone costs £9,500, which is about $14,000.

The team behind Solarin, Sirin Labs, announced the details on its super-expensive smartphone Tuesday, which the company said is designed for international businesspeople who want to keep sensitive information private. According to the company's press release, the phone uses the same communication encryption technology as the military.
